Fault display
X
off
2 x
Input fault (e.g. missing test pulses, illogical switch state from preceding device in the switch chain)
closed
off
3 x
Defective actuator (e.g. fault in code or code not readable)
X
off
4 x
Output fault (e.g. short circuits, loss of switching ability)
X
off
5 x
Internal fault (e.g. component faulty, data error)

After the cause has been remedied, faults can generally be reset by opening and closing the guard. If the fault is still dis-
played afterward, use the reset function or briefly interrupt the power supply. Contact the manufacturer if the fault could
not be reset after restarting.
Important!
If you do not find the displayed device status in the system status table, this indicates an internal device
fault. In this case, you should contact the manufacturer.
